Reliable tension anchor clamps
Tension clamps are used in places of high stress or at multiple points in the middle of a long straight section. Their task is to rigidly fasten the cable to the supports.
For self-supporting optical cables, anchor clamps are usually used as tension clamps. The body of such a clamp is made of high-strength plastic or aluminum alloy, and wedge-shaped inserts with teeth move freely in the grooves. The principle of operation of the anchor clamp is based on the self-tightening of the cable by the movable wedges of the clamp.

The correct choice of fastening elements
The correct choice of fastening elements in the design of power transmission lines will ensure its long and reliable operation. Among the main points that you need to pay attention to, it is worth noting the technical characteristics of the cable used. It is on them that the parameters of the fasteners will largely depend. The diameter of the cable or its supporting element.
